The Board of Trustees of U of Illinois Facilities Planning and Programs hereby requests sealed bids for construction work on the the Freer Hall - New Research Lab Development project at the Urbana campus project.
Project Description
This project will consist of complete remodeling of approximately 3,600 sf. of existing locker room, showers and miscellaneous offices to create new research labs, offices, dark room, storage room, mechanical space, accessibility ramp, etc. Work includes selective demolition, cast in place concrete, concrete masonry, pipe handrail, metal stud and gypsum board partitions, resilient tile flooring, acoustical tile ceiling, ceramic tile, laboratory bench and top, painting, signage, mechanical and electrical work.
This project includes a project labor agreement that will be executed between the lowest responsive/responsible bidder and the East Central Illinois Building & Construction Trades Council. A copy of the project labor agreement is included in the project bid documents, General Project Requirements.
